      SUBROUTINE COPY(X,N,Y)
C
C     PURPOSE--THIS SUBROUTINE COPIES THE CONTENTS
C              OF THE SINGLE PRECISION VECTOR X INTO THE
C              SINGLE PRECISION VECTOR Y.
C     INPUT  ARGUMENTS--X      = THE SINGLE PRECISION VECTOR OF
C                                OBSERVATIONS TO BE COPIED. 
C                     --N      = THE INTEGER NUMBER OF OBSERVATIONS
C                                IN THE VECTOR X. 
C     OUTPUT ARGUMENTS--Y      = THE SINGLE PRECISION VECTOR
C                                INTO WHICH THE COPIED DATA VALUES
C                                FROM X WILL BE SEQUENTIALLY PLACED.
C     OUTPUT--THE SINGLE PRECISION VECTOR Y.
C             WHICH WILL HAVE ITS
C             FIRST N ELEMENTS IDENTICAL
C             TO THE SINGLE PRECISION VECTOR X.
C     PRINTING--NONE UNLESS AN INPUT ARGUMENT ERROR CONDITION EXISTS. 
C     RESTRICTIONS--THERE IS NO RESTRICTION ON THE MAXIMUM VALUE
C                   OF N FOR THIS SUBROUTINE.
C     OTHER DATAPAC   SUBROUTINES NEEDED--NONE.
C     FORTRAN LIBRARY SUBROUTINES NEEDED--NONE.
C     MODE OF INTERNAL OPERATIONS--SINGLE PRECISION.
C     LANGUAGE--ANSI FORTRAN. 
C     COMMENT--THE FIRST ELEMENT OF X IS COPIED INTO THE FIRST
C              ELEMENT OF Y; THE SECOND ELEMENT OF X IS COPIED INTO
C              THE SECOND ELEMENT OF Y, ETC.
C     COMMENT--THE INPUT VECTOR X REMAINS UNALTERED.
C     REFERENCES--NONE.
